automatic.css 4.0 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120
  1. @import url("../static/css/syntax-highlighter.css");
  2. .syntaxhighlighter table td.code .container .line:hover {
  3. background-color: #f1f1f1 !important;
  4. }
  5. #fehelper_tips {
  6. position: fixed;
  7. top: 0;
  8. left: 0;
  9. z-index: 100;
  10. box-sizing: border-box;
  11. padding: 2px 10px 3px 40px;
  12. width: 100%;
  13. height: 37px;
  14. border-bottom: 1px solid #AAAAAB;
  15. background-image: url('/static/img/fe-16.png'), linear-gradient(to bottom, #FEEFAE, #FAE692);
  16. background-position: 10px 50%, 0 0;
  17. background-repeat: no-repeat, repeat-x;
  18. font: 15px/32px 'Helvetica', 'Segoe UI', Arial, 'Microsoft Yahei', Simsun, sans-serif;
  19. transform: translate3d(0, -37px, 0);
  20. -webkit-user-select: none;
  21. user-select: none;
  22. }
  23. #fehelper_tips .desc {
  24. margin-right: 1em;
  25. vertical-align: middle;
  26. }
  27. #fehelper_tips .desc i {
  28. color:red;
  29. padding: 0 5px;
  30. text-decoration: underline;
  31. }
  32. #fehelper_tips .doing {
  33. color: red;
  34. font-size: 14px;
  35. margin-left: 20px;
  36. }
  37. #fehelper_tips button {
  38. margin: 0 0 0 10px;
  39. height: 28px;
  40. outline: none;
  41. border: 1px solid #968A59;
  42. border-radius: 3px;
  43. background-image: linear-gradient(to bottom, #FFFBEA, #FBEDB1);
  44. vertical-align: middle;
  45. }
  46. #fehelper_tips button:hover {
  47. border-color: #4B452C;
  48. }
  49. #fehelper_tips button:active {
  50. border-color: #4C4733;
  51. background-image: linear-gradient(to bottom, #FDF2C0, #FEF9E3);
  52. }
  53. #fehelper_tips .close {
  54. float: right;
  55. margin: 8px 0 0;
  56. padding: 0;
  57. width: 16px;
  58. height: 16px;
  59. border: none;
  60. cursor: pointer;
  61. background: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8/9hAAABs0lEQVQ4EZ2TzWtTQRTFf3d8WrMwGyWLdmGEYkFFFylIaruQ/qMVXOnKnUs11ohGrUptoGBoitRSRZMIUfPeXJk7k/TDjeYt3mHmnjtz5pwZyQ/uKQIoTINZ6FRNvVOgU8YCpkNn6tVH9ROUE+NQd+ikfsh3NinEokBeCJvtTyinEBFUFXGn6XS/GJ7kO4J/6gOg6mhv7/Hg4WseP91CcSAZjxofuHu/SWdnH5KScZ+ZaN0WQ861K/MMhmdZb77COVuf1rtdVm8vcak6ixY/It34EBc4EqEWPeq1Ks4Jz19sGHllaZGbtYvo6CuIHos8ixmaCSAR1ffBDymVSkncTzTvHcn6kJ8FRnQ3GOYRmeHJszYbm3ss12t2uxrNFr+GPZbrlxH8Mb4dIUQZdIlkvH2/w8s3XVZuLVK7PmeVPL9BY71F5cI5FuYrCEXkh+VH+3fUokqR5Vpmu9Pn6kIFPzqwKCU7z8fugOrcGUQHMdpxxL8/r2k6erLA4bIyPv8+tiSiKyO+/5dlk7cQvQj/Ap9/M+nhjYTPsOil4NI4zVvQ0YNocmj4n3G6iXGr4EXc8d/xD6YQKq6fj1B0AAAAAElFTkSuQmCC) no-repeat 50% 50%;
  62. }
  63. #fehelper_tips .close span {
  64. display: block;
  65. height: 100%;
  66. background: url(data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8/9hAAACyklEQVQ4EVWTS28URxSFv1tV3dOe7nn6IRsPSAMo4hUnC2QLIhRlA0gRsAJ2WUXKIrvwD/IDss+KRTYIZxXxkJlNVgmWCVIUFLFAToI1gx0YsD1+zUx3V1Q9w0hZXVXVPfeeW/cciV/ftQhgYRAFlAarSA562b3J+1ibAglYO8wb5BuX8f4OPPaabV7+9Aubf/yFSh0IUqWofFindvU8YW0ca/uDXq5W//UdK+4oPs37j3l1f5l8kEN6fbTRGbUkTrG+YXe/x/Tlsxy+9gnWdnE4M2BvaD1Y5k3jKZFnyEcBJlcY0pUsxv0YlSS8/fl3xGhqny9g0y7KWst+6y0bS0/IG6E0XaW0cAGxFnHEhjE8OUdxskxehH8bv7HbbCMiKMSj1VghGvMJyxHB3DzVL25Runwjm99VKV26ztTX35L74DRhNSIKPF41VrBojIim83yNsqsmwkbjIZv7wvGvvhmuBgqXbvLi++9IVh4TlQt4Imw+X0PEYOKDHsqC75uMUmWqwvrSIi9gWIQMvL20yHS9lrHyPYPq9uh39jBuh8oolFYDytgsUUqF4RnCUpF8fXb0rjyNxAo3ntGBD3kPGw+E4VYTXbxO4eKNrLNDuXF2qkW2Hy1mq0vTFBXm0GHgGMQUTxwhXV3Hi1OC+c9G4M6jH7Ou78fpt/6m+2yFdMyncGwGsTHS3/jBHrRj/rl9j4oVtto7xLVTxH/+ykx9NlNca7WJPXySaGuNwkSJNzal/uUVchXtdJAQTIZUL3xEx9cUKyF69ekI7Cxy6Ogs0dZLilNltn3N5KcfkxsPEUlRmReSXSbOnaJ0/gzbgaZ47NDow8R5RYT8kSneGaE4f4Lxc6ch3cWJUHrrt+3IjCqk+26P9vIzdlabqGRoJq0Jj84wsTCHXxlDHHho3qzAwI4DzaM8UAWUHiPuJpl1jaew9gAbd4D4fx75D8MvHH6oTBAOAAAAAElFTkSuQmCC) no-repeat 50% 50%;
  67. opacity: 0;
  68. transition: opacity .2s;
  69. }
  70. #fehelper_tips .close:hover span {
  71. opacity: .85;
  72. }
  73. #fehelper_tips .close:active span {
  74. opacity: 1;
  75. }
  76. #fehelper_tips .forbid {
  77. float: right;
  78. font-size: 12px;
  79. color: #666;
  80. text-decoration: underline;
  81. margin-right:20px;
  82. cursor: pointer;
  83. }
  84. #fehelper_tips .forbid:hover {
  85. color:red;
  86. }
  87. body > * {
  88. transition: .2s linear;
  89. }
  90. body.show-tipsbar pre {
  91. transform: translate3d(0, 37px, 0);
  92. }
  93. body.show-tipsbar #fehelper_tips {
  94. transform: none;
  95. }
  96. body.show-beautified {
  97. font-size: 12px;
  98. }
  99. body.processing > :not(#fehelper_tips) {
  100. opacity: .5;
  101. pointer-events: none;
  102. cursor: wait;
  103. }